The standard Mi Browser on Xiaomi Poco smartphones is often a source of intrusive advertising, limited features and privacy concerns. Many owners of MIUI 14 or MIUI 15 devices want to replace it with alternatives like Google Chrome, Microsoft Edge or Firefox, but face difficulties: the system does not allow you to simply remove the preinstalled application, and the default settings are hidden deep in the menu.

Why users want to change their browser to Xiaomi Poco
The main complaint against Mi Browser is built-in advertising and data collection. By default, the browser displays banners on the home page, puts promo content into search results, and can even redirect to affiliate sites. For example, if you type in a request in the address bar instead of directly going to google.com, you can be sent to m.bing.com with Xiaomi advertising.
The second problem is limited functionality. Mi Browser doesn't have:
- π Sync bookmarks with other devices (except for Xiaomi account)
- π‘οΈ Built-in ad blocker (paid version only)
- π± Extension support (unlike Chrome or Firefox)
- π Automatic page translation (as in Edge or Yandex Browser)
The third point is performance. Tests show that the Mi Browser consumes 15-20% more RAM than Chrome or Edge when you open the same sites, which is critical for low-end Poco models (such as the Poco X5 or Poco M6 Pro), where every megabyte of RAM counts.
Finally, many users prefer a single browser across all devices (PC, tablet, smartphone). If you use Chrome on a laptop, it makes sense to install it on your phone to sync your history and passwords.
Preparation: What to do before replacing your browser
Before you remove the Mi Browser or install an alternative, follow a few steps to avoid problems:
- Save bookmarks and passwords. If you have used Mi Browser, export data: Browser settings β Import/Export β Export bookmarks (in HTML file) Passwords will only be saved if you used your Xiaomi account for sync.
- Check out the MIUI version. Some methods only work on MIUI 14+. You can find out the version in Settings β About Phone β MIUI version.
- Disable automatic update Mi Browser. otherwise the system can restore it after deletion: Settings β Annexes β Application management β Mi Browser β Auto-update β Shut down.
Important: On some Poco models (e.g. Poco F5), the Mi Browser is integrated into the system as a System Application, in which case it cannot be removed completely, only disabled.

Method 1: Install an alternative browser and set up by default
The easiest method is to install a different browser and make it the primary one. This won't remove the Mi Browser, but will allow you to use an alternative for all links.
Step 1. Install your browser from Google Play:
- π Google Chrome
- π Microsoft Edge
- π Firefox
Step 2: Set your browser to default:
- Open Settings β Applications β Application Management.
- Click on the three dots in the top right corner β Default Apps.
- Select the browser β specify the browser installed (for example, Chrome).
Step 3. Check the opening of links:
Open any messenger (for example, Telegram) and click on the link.
If it opens in Mi Browser, clear the messenger cache or reinstall it.
Why do links still open in Mi Browser?
MIUI 15 has a new feature called "Intelligent Link Opening," which can ignore default settings to turn it off.

Method 2: Complete removal of Mi Browser (without root rights)
If you want to get rid of the Mi Browser completely, there are two options: through ADB or with third-party utilities. The first method is safer and works on most Poco models.
Step 1. Enable debugging over USB:
- Go to Settings. β The phone.
- Click 7 times on the MIUI version to activate the developer mode.
- Back to Settings β Additionally. β For developers.
- Turn on USB debugging and confirm the permission.
Step 2: Connect your phone to your PC and execute the command via ADB:
adb shell pm uninstall --user 0 com.android.browserNote:
adb shell pm uninstall -k --user 0 com.android.browserStep 3: Reboot your phone. After that, Mi Browser will disappear from the app menu and stop opening links.
β οΈ Warning: On some Poco models (e.g. Poco F4 GT), the Mi Browser is a system component and is not removed even through ADB. In this case, you can only turn it off: adb shell pm disable-user --user 0 com.android.browser
If you don't have an ADB PC, use the App Quarantine app, which allows you to freeze system applications without rooting.

Method 3: Disable Mi Browser without removing
If you can't delete the browser, you can disable it and hide it from the system, which will prevent automatic link opening and remove the icon from the menu.
Instructions:
- Go to Settings β Applications β Application Management.
- Find Mi Browser on the list.
- Click Disconnect β Confirm the action.
- Return to the app menu and make sure the browser icon is gone.
After disabling Mi Browser, links will open in the browser you set up by default (see Method 1). However, some system features (such as search in settings) may stop working correctly.
β οΈ Warning: On MIUI 15, after disabling the Mi Browser, the ability to open PDF- files from email attachments may be lost. To fix this, install the PDF viewing app (e.g., Adobe Acrobat).
If you want to return your browser back, go to Settings β Applications β Application Management β Disabled and turn it on again.

Solving problems after replacing the browser
Even after a successful browser replacement, Xiaomi Poco users face typical problems.
1. Links open in Mi Browser despite default settings
- π§ Clear the cache of the app that opens links (such as Telegram or Gmail).
- π§ Reinstall the alternative browser.
- π§ Check the Open Supported Links settings in the browser information (Settings β Apps β Application Management β Chrome β Open by default).
2 After the Mi Browser was removed, weather or search widgets stopped working
This is because some MIUI widgets use Mi Browser components to display content.
- π Install a widget from another manufacturer (e.g. Google Weather).
- π Reverse to disabling the browser instead of deleting (see Method 3).
3. the alternative browser slows down or crashes
On budget Poco models (like the Poco C55), Chrome can run slower than the Mi Browser due to MIUI optimizations.
- β‘ Enable "Light Mode" in the browser settings.
- β‘ Use Firefox Lite or Edge β they are less resource-intensive.
- β‘ Clear the browser cache in Settings β Storage.
4 You cannot install Chrome from Google Play
Some MIUI firmware for the European region, Google Chrome is hidden in the store.
- π Use VPN to change region to Google Play.
- π± Download APK- file from the official website google.com/chrome.
- π± Install Chrome Beta β itβs usually available in all regions.
How to get back Mi Browser if something goes wrong
If you have encountered critical errors after deleting or disabling Mi Browser (for example, system updates do not work or access to settings is lost), you can return the browser in two ways:
Method 1. Through settings (if the browser is disabled):
- Go to Settings β Applications β Application Management β Disabled.
- Find Mi Browser and click Enable.
- Reboot the phone.
Method 2. via ADB (if the browser is deleted):
adb shell cmd package install-existing com.android.browserIf the team doesnβt work, try:
